1211 Wilmington Park
Thornton, PA
1000 Nevada Highway Suite # 201
Boulder City, NV
705 N 9th St
Poplar Bluff, MO
200 Lindell Boulevard
Delray Beach, FL
25044 Peachland Avenue
Newhall, CA
Below is a list of sports medicine centers located in Georgia, USA, serving cities such as Lake Park, La Fayette, Jonesboro, and more. Click on a city name for full listings